Output df97cd9523546b795bcec7536f4f068cfd325d33c598b70d2cdae2e93a24bd76:0

value
42434191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bf3589d8bc6e65b1a1d6b7dc610b256e64a0007 OP_EQUAL
address
3ET1NCHVv8LdqZBRHKtCuMu2VN8QA64KiV
transaction
df97cd9523546b795bcec7536f4f068cfd325d33c598b70d2cdae2e93a24bd76
spent
true